Understanding Metal Scrap: A Guide to Ferrous and Non-Ferrous Materials

Metal junk can seem a intricate area, but the essential understanding of ferrous and non-ferrous substances can crucial for somebody engaged in recycling. Ferrous metals, like pig iron and stainless steel, possess significant amounts of Fe and are simply attracted to magnets. Conversely, non-ferrous goods, like aluminum alloy, copper, and Zn, are absent of iron and typically are un magnetic; they're price typically depends on exchange states. Correct recognition and segregation from such sorts of metal scrap will be key to maximizing salvage attempts and ensuring responsible recycling methods.

Eco-Friendly Recycling : Processing and Repurposing Metal

Successful scrap recycling programs are increasingly focused on sustainable practices. The procedure typically begins with the collection of unwanted metal materials. These products are then transported to recovery facilities where they undergo sorting and basic separation. Specialized systems like eddy current separation and magnetic levitation are utilized to isolate various kinds of materials, including aluminum products, carbon steel , and copper products. Following separation, the materials are remelted into new materials available for creation in different applications. In the end , sustainable waste recycling reduces trash waste , preserves original resources , and check here minimizes environmental effect .
